Subject:
rarefied gas dynamics, computational fluid dynamics, high performance computing, very high order numerical methods for hyperbolic conservation laws
Main publications:
V.A. Titarev, E.F. Toro. ADER schemes for three-dimensional nonlinear hyperbolic systems // Journal of Computational Physics. 2005. V. 204. # 2. P. 715-736.
M. Dumbser, M. Käser, V.A. Titarev and E. F. Toro. Quadrature-free non-oscillatory finite volume schemes on unstructured meshes for nonlinear hyperbolic systems // Journal of Computational Physics. 2007. V. 221, #2. P. 693-723.
V.A. Titarev. Efficient deterministic modelling of three-dimensional rarefied gas flows // Communications in Computational Physics. 2012. V. 12, N. 1. P. 162-192.
V.A. Titarev and E.M. Shakhov. Computational study of a rarefied gas flow through a long circular pipe into vacuum// Vacuum, Special Issue ``Vacuum Gas Dynamics''. 2012. V. 86, # 11. P. 1709-1716.
V.A. Titarev, A.A. Morozov. Arbitrary Lagrangian-Eulerian discrete velocity method with application to laser-induced plume expansion // Applied Mathematics and Computation, VSI:NumHyp, 2022. V. 429. P. 127241.
V.A. Titarev, S.A. Chernyshev, G.A. Faranosov. Numerical simulation of propeller aerodynamics and tonal noise using parallel code Gerbera // Russian Journal of Numerical Analysis and Mathematical Modelling, 2025. V 40, # 4. P. 313-340
